The New Act. Prior to the New Act, the following types of tenant improvements were depreciable over a 15-year life (regardless of the term of the lease and regardless of which party “owned” the improvements): (i) qualified leasehold improvements, (ii) qualified retail improvement property, and (iii) qualified restaurant property.

In old Act, SLM and WDV rates were prescribed, while in new Act, useful life of assets have been prescribed as basis for depreciation. As per companies Act 2013 Depreciation has to be calculated on the basis of useful Lives of Assets Instead of rates of Depreciation as specified in Companies Act 1956.
